DESCRIPTION:Join artist René Smith at the Bureau for a conversation about her work. \nWe are pleased to announce that we have extended the exhibition Manorama – Collages & Drawings by René Smith through Thursday\, April 10th. \n  \n \n“This body of work is a sincere ode to longing and the beauty of men’s bodies\, but it also contains small jokes\, ideas about history\, and references to our relationship to photography. The project is about men’s bodies seen through a woman’s eyes – the woman’s gaze – the man’s body – the body as landscape with hills and valleys to roam. The collages are made from vintage magazines from the 60’s and 70’s – a time when the male nude in widely circulating publications was new\, and the idea of a woman appreciating the male nude was radical.  The paintings and drawings are based on my own photographs of friends and professional models and take on the same subject – still fairly uncommon from a woman’s point of view.” René Smith \n  \nRené Smith lives and works in Bushwick\, Brooklyn\, New York. She was a Visiting Lecturer in Painting at Chiang Mai University in Thailand\, and has also been an artist in residence at The Gil Society in Iceland and Vermont Studio Center. She has shown her work at The Bangkok Art & Culture Center\, Koi Gallery (Bangkok)\, NoSpace Gallery (Bangkok)\, BKK Art House (Bangkok)\, The Chiang Mai University Art Museum (Thailand)\, and Aljira Contemporary Art Center (New Jersey). René Smith was born in Philadelphia and received her M.F.A. in Painting from Tyler School of Art in Philadelphia and Rome and her B.A. in Painting from Bennington College in Vermont. She teaches painting at St. Thomas Aquinas College. \n  \nFeatured image: René Smith\, Keith with Leidy’s Painting. Pastel on Paper.  20 x 25”
